WebTo find the HCF of 60 and 75, we will find the prime factorization of the given numbers, i.e. 60 = 2 × 2 × 3 × 5; 75 = 3 × 5 × 5. ⇒ Since 3, 5 are common terms in the prime factorization of 60 and 75. Hence, HCF (60, 75) = 3 × 5 = 15. ☛ Prime Numbers. WebHere is a handy little calculator you can use to find the. Greatest Common Factor (GCF) of two or three numbers.
